Answer: If your 10 or 20 gallon Red Wing Crocks have handles, they were manufactured from 1915 till 1947. If no handles, they were then manufactured between 1900 and 1915. The earlier crocks will demand a higher value than the later ones. In perfect condition, the 10 gallon with lid has a value between $175 and $250. The 20 gallon with lid is ...

Identifying Marks. Average Value. Redwing Stoneware. Look for a single red-wing logo with the company’s name below it.Answer: The small wing crocks are a later produced crock. Collectors (most) like the earlier crocks and their larger decorations. Value can range anywhere from $25 to $100 difference depending on how large the wing (4 1/2 to 6 inch) and how well the decorations are applied. Your mother’s 8 gallon Red Wing crock was produced between 1909 & 1915. When the Red Wing Stoneware Company produced these type of zinc glazed crocks they were manufacturing around 10,000 gallons of these types of ware per week. So there were plenty produced. With this being said, the value is much lower on these type of crocks.

Starting in the last 1800s, Red Wing Stoneware is famous for producing rich, tan salt-glazed crockery with high finished cobalt blue decorations. Many of their products have the company’s branding embossed on the base. Pieces can date around the late 1870s. In the early 1900s, they switched logos to their now signature red wing logo.

Fans of Red Wing pottery recently spent more than $80,000 at an auction in Red Wing, Minn., home of the famous pottery made between 1877 and 1967. That included $12,750 for a 30-gal. butterfly crock.
